首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

查找兼容元素的所有可能组合

是一个组合优化问题,可以通过回溯算法来解决。回溯算法是一种通过不断尝试所有可能的解决方案来找到问题解的方法。

在这个问题中,我们需要找到所有兼容的元素组合。假设我们有一组元素,每个元素都有一些属性,我们需要找到所有满足一定条件的元素组合。

以下是解决这个问题的一般步骤:

  1. 定义问题:首先,我们需要明确问题的定义和约束条件。例如,我们需要找到所有满足某种条件的元素组合。
  2. 构建解空间:解空间是问题的解的可能集合。在这个问题中,解空间是所有可能的元素组合。
  3. 确定约束条件:约束条件是问题的限制条件。在这个问题中,约束条件是元素之间的兼容性。
  4. 回溯搜索:使用回溯算法来搜索解空间。回溯算法通过递归的方式尝试所有可能的解决方案,并在满足约束条件时继续搜索,不满足约束条件时回溯到上一步。
  5. 输出结果:当找到一个满足条件的解时,将其输出。可以将解保存在一个列表中,或者根据需要进行其他操作。

在云计算领域中,这个问题可以应用于资源调度、任务分配等场景。例如,在云计算中,我们需要将任务分配给不同的虚拟机实例,同时满足一定的约束条件,如资源利用率、性能要求等。通过查找兼容元素的所有可能组合,我们可以找到最优的任务分配方案。

腾讯云提供了一系列与云计算相关的产品,包括云服务器、云数据库、云存储等。这些产品可以帮助用户在云计算环境中进行开发、部署和管理。具体的产品介绍和链接地址可以在腾讯云官方网站上找到。

请注意,由于要求不能提及其他云计算品牌商,我无法提供具体的产品介绍和链接地址。但是,你可以通过访问腾讯云官方网站或与腾讯云的销售团队联系,获取更多关于腾讯云产品的信息。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券